Does anyone have idea how much gold we can take when we go to Nepal?
I’ve figured out that for foreign nationals it is 50 grams of gold, but haven’t been able to find how much for Nepalese citizens returning home.
When/if you decide to answer, if you could also post a link (if available) to the law/directive/department which enforces the rule, that would be awesome.
